What are Steroids? Know the Benefits and Side Effects of them

by Shatakshi Gupta

Steroids are organic compounds that occur naturally in the human body, plants and animals. Steroids in the human body are mainly produced by the adrenal cortex, testes and ovaries.  However, the placenta also produces them during the period of pregnancy. Steroids that occur naturally in the human body are called steroid hormones. Steroid hormones help in reducing inflammation, pain and stress in the body. However, they are also made artificially and are used as medicine.

Usefulness of Steroids

Reduces inflammation

Redness and swelling occur in the infected area due to bacterial or virus infection. However, with the right use of steroids, we can reduce redness and swelling. For example, diseases such as asthma and eczema cause inflammatory conditions, which can be reduced by the use of steroids. Corticosteroids drugs are more effective for this.

Reduces the activity of the immune system

There are some autoimmune diseases in which antibodies attack their own cells. For example, rheumatoid arthritis or lupus disease. In this case also the correct use of corticosteroids, can weaken the immune system and protect us from diseases like rheumatoid arthritis or lupus.

Increases muscle mass –

Some anabolic steroids medicines help in treating delayed puberty and increasing muscle mass.

Helps to treat delayed puberty –

There are certain genetic disorders in which puberty is delayed in children. Delayed puberty in children occurs when puberty does not begin until the age of 14. Kallmann syndrome is a good example of this. However, steroid medications help in the treatment of delayed puberty.

Types of steroids

There are mainly two types of steroids- Corticosteroids and Anabolic steroids. Both of these steroids can be synthetically made into drugs that are used for different medical conditions. Steroid medicines do not cure a disease from the root but it helps in mitigating the symptoms of those diseases such as swelling, pain and stiffness.

What are Corticosteroids? 

These are naturally occurring hormones, produced in the adrenal glands located above the kidneys.  However, they are also produced anthropogenically as medicines.

There are two types of corticosteroids, which are known as glucocorticoids and mineralocorticoids.

Functions of corticosteroids

Corticosteroids drugs help in reducing sodium levels, inflammation, and stress in the body. Apart from this, these steroids help in maintaining carbohydrate metabolism, protein metabolism, blood electrolyte level etc. Glucocorticoids, in general, regulate metabolism and inflammation;  Whereas mineralocorticoids regulate sodium and water levels.

What are Anabolic steroid? 

Anabolic steroids are synthetic steroids, similar to the naturally occurring sex hormone (testosterone) in men. The hormone testosterone is needed to develop and maintain male sexual characteristics, such as facial hair, fuller voice, and muscle growth.  Whereas, estrogens develop sexual characteristics in women.

The average male body contains about 300 to 1,000 nanogram per decilitre (ng/dL) of this hormone. In men, testosterone is mainly produced in the testis. Some testosterone is also produced in women’s bodies. Testosterone in women helps with the maintenance and repair of reproductive tissues, and bone mass. Typically, women have about 1/10th to 1/20th of the amount of testosterone in their bodies than men.

Functions of anabolic steroids

Health providers use anabolic steroids in men to treat delayed puberty, muscle disease, etc. Anabolic steroids have been shown to be effective in treating diseases that damage muscles, such as cancer and AIDS. Apart from this, anabolic steroids also help in increasing muscle mass.

Some people use anabolic steroids incorrectly. For example, some athletes use anabolic steroids to increase their energy, power and weight. In addition, some bodybuilders also take anabolic steroids for muscle growth and strength.

These people take steroids orally or inject them into the muscles, or apply them to the skin in the form of gels or creams. The dosage taken by these people is 10 to 100 times higher than the dosage prescribed by the doctor.

Advantages of Steroids

Benefits of Corticosteroids

Doctors may use corticosteroids for a number of reasons which may benefit in treating the following diseases:

  • Addison’s disease occurs when the body does not make enough cortisol. Corticosteroids help reduce the symptoms of Addison’s disease.
  • Corticosteroids also helps in suppressing the immune system to reduce the chances of the organ being rejected.
  • Corticosteroids assists in the reduction of inflammation in the body. They may be used to reduce inflammation of the lungs for COVID-19 patients.
  • Some diseases are such in which the body’s antibodies attack and damage its own cells. Corticosteroids drugs help in prevention of this damage.
  • Apart from this, synthetic corticosteroid drugs are also used in the treatment of allergies, asthma and so on.

Benefits of Anabolic steroid

Anabolic steroids are beneficial in the following ways to the body.

  • Anabolic steroids increase protein synthesis leading to an increase in muscle tissue.
  • Reduces body fat percentage, thereby reducing excess weight.
  • Anabolic steroids increase muscle strength and power.
  • These steroids help in quick healing of the injury or wounds.
  • Anabolic steroids help to improve bone mineral density as well as increase muscle endurance.
  • Anabolic steroids increase red blood cells.
  • There are many diseases that can cause muscle loss, such as AIDS,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), cancer. But muscle loss in patients can be prevented to a great extent by using anabolic steroids.

Side effects of Steroids

The side effects of steroids depends on the dosage, type of steroid and duration of treatment. Remember, that over dose of steroids can be very harmful for the health.

Side Effects of Corticosteroids

Common side effects of corticosteroid medications include–

  •  muscle weakness
  •  thinning of the skin
  •  the onset, or worsening, of diabetes
  •  onset, or worsening, of high blood pressure
  •  nervousness, restlessness and difficulty sleeping,
  •  increased appetite and weight gain
  •  mood swings and mood swings
  •  acne
  •  blurred vision
  •  eye disease
  •  stomach irritation
  •  body hair growth
  •  susceptibility to infection
  •  delayed wound healing
  •  stomach ulcer or stomach irritation
  •  weakening of bones (osteoporosis)
  •  suffer from depression
  •  stunted growth of children

Side effects of Anabolic Steroids

Incorrect use of anabolic steroids can cause many health problems. These problems can be-

  • diseases like high blood pressure, blood clots, heart attack, stroke and artery damage.
  • the development of heart disease by increasing low-density lipoprotein (LDL) levels.
  • increase irritability and aggression, with people being more angry and verbally aggressive.
  • decreased sperm production which can lead to infertility.
  • cause regular hair breakage.
  • girls can develop masculine characteristics like, heavy and deep voice, excessive hair growth on their body.
  • cause changes in the menstrual cycle of women, decreased breast size, decreased sperm production in men, decreased size and function of the testes (hypogonadism). Or the testicles may shrink.
  • injecting anabolic steroids can lead to viral infections, also diseases like HIV and hepatitis B and C, due to contaminated needles.
  • cause liver damage, tumours and cysts, all of which damage the liver.
  • lead to acne, loss of scalp as well as oily hair and skin.
  • aggravate mental disorders like anxiety, hypomania and depression.
